DC Studios' 'Peacemaker' Teases Universe Transition at Comic-Con

WHAT'S THE STORY?

What's Happening?

DC Studios showcased its series 'Peacemaker' at San Diego Comic-Con, hinting at significant changes in its universe. The event featured an immersive experience called 'Peacefest,' where attendees could explore the Peacemaker universe through a Quantum Portal. The series, starring John Cena, is set to return on August 21 on HBO Max. A notable moment during the event was a message indicating an 'Alternate Dimension Collapsing,' suggesting that the upcoming season will address the transition from the old DC Universe to the new one post-Superman. This development hints at high stakes for the characters as they navigate this shift.

Why It's Important?

The transition of the DC Universe is significant for fans and the entertainment industry, as it marks a shift in storytelling and character development. The integration of new narratives and dimensions could attract a broader audience and rejuvenate interest in the DC franchise. This move also reflects the industry's trend towards interconnected universes, which can lead to increased viewer engagement and expanded content opportunities. For DC Studios, successfully managing this transition could solidify its position in the competitive landscape of superhero media.
